BATH

The Regional School Unit 1 board of directors will meet at 6 p.m. today at Dike-Newell School.

Among the agenda items the board will consider are:

— A report from school health coordinator Sarah Bingham.

— A report from Assistant Superintendent Wayne Dorr on progress toward district goals.

— Reports from the Woolwich Building Committee, the Finance Committee and the Policy Committee.

— Consider the resignations of Sean Vaillancourt, educational technician II at West Bath School; Katie Smith, pre-kindergarten educational technician at Woolwich Community School; and Jennifer Peavey, pre-kindergarten educational technician at Dike-Newell School.

— Consider the nomination of Erika Burlage as fourthgrade teacher at Fisher- Mitchell School.

— Approve a cooperative agreement for the Bath Regional Cooperative Technical Center Advisory Committee.

— A review of board goals and schedule a workshop to establish new board goals.
